The Legacy of Dostana (2008)
Directed by Tarun Mansukhani and produced by Karan Johar’s Dharma Productions, Dostana was a trendsetter in Indian cinema. Starring Priyanka Chopra, Abhishek Bachchan, and John Abraham, the film followed two men who pretend to be a gay couple to share an apartment with a girl they both eventually fall for.
Cultural Impact: It was one of the first mainstream Bollywood films to center its plot around homosexuality, albeit through a comedic lens.
Musical Success: Songs like "Desi Girl" and "Shut Up & Bounce" became instant hits and remain party staples today.

is a third-party site often associated with unauthorized content. For the best viewing experience and to support the creators, these films are best enjoyed via official streaming platforms like Amazon Prime Video Dostana (2008) – The Modern Rom-Com
Directed by Tarun Mansukhani and produced by Karan Johar, this version is a high-glamour romantic comedy set in Miami.
Two straight men, Sam (Abhishek Bachchan) and Kunal (John Abraham), pretend to be a gay couple to secure a lease on a luxury apartment with a beautiful roommate, Neha (Priyanka Chopra). Predictably, both fall for her, leading to a chaotic "fake-relationship" dynamic as they try to sabotage each other while maintaining their lie.
It is widely regarded for its "zingy" entertainment value, featuring high-end costumes, vibrant Miami locations, and a hit soundtrack by Vishal-Shekhar. Criticism:
While a box-office success, it has faced modern criticism for its stereotypical and "cringe-inducing" portrayal of homosexuality, which was used primarily for comedic effect rather than representation.
Fans of lighthearted Bollywood "formula" films with great music and lead chemistry. Dostana (1980) – The Classic Bromance
This earlier version is an action-drama directed by Raj Khosla and written by the legendary duo Salim-Javed.
It centers on the deep friendship between a police officer (Amitabh Bachchan) and a lawyer (Shatrughan Sinha). Their bond is tested when they both fall in love with the same woman, Sheetal (Zeenat Aman), and are further manipulated by a criminal mastermind. The Highlights:
The film is celebrated for the powerhouse performances of Bachchan and Sinha, featuring sharp dialogue and high-stakes drama. It was one of the highest-grossing films of its year.

Set against the vibrant backdrop of Miami, Dostana follows the story of Sam (Abhishek Bachchan) and Kunal (John Abraham). The duo pretends to be a gay couple to secure an apartment with Neha (Priyanka Chopra), a stylish fashion editor. What follows is a hilarious comedy of errors as both men fall in love with Neha while maintaining their elaborate charade.
The film was groundbreaking for its time, bringing themes of homosexuality—albeit through a comedic lens—into the mainstream Indian living room. While it faced some criticism for relying on stereotypes, it also paved the way for more nuanced portrayals of LGBTQ+ characters in later years. The chemistry between the lead trio, combined with Vishal-Shekhar’s chart-topping music, made it an instant box-office success. The Phenomenon of Filmyzilla and Online Piracy
